In a batch machining operation, setup time is 1.5 hours and batch size is 80 units. The cycle time consists of part handling time of 30 sec and processing time of 1.37 min. One part is produced each cycle. Tool changes must be performed every 10 parts and this takes 2.0 min. Determine (a) average cycle time, (b) time to complete the batch, and (c) average production rate.

Solution

Problem 3.2

Answer :

Given information :

Set up time = 1.5 hours , batch size = 80 units ,

Cycel time = 30 sec

=30 sec * 80 jobs

= 2400 sec

Prcoess time = 1.37 min

= 83 sec * 80 jobs

= 6640 sec

Tool change = = 2 min for 10 parts = 16 min for 80 parts = 960 sec

a ) Avg.cycle time =

Set up time + cycle time +process time + Tool changing time

= 5400 + 2400 + 6640 +960

= 15400 sec

a ) Avg.cycle time = 15400 /80

  = 192.5 sec

b ) Time to complete batch =

Total time for 80 parts

= 5400 + 2400 + 6640 +960

= 15400 sec

Total time for 80 parts = 15400 sec

Avg time = 192.5 sec

c) Avg.production rate = 3600 sec in 1 hr / 192.5 sec time per job

   =18.70

Avg.production rate = 19 no of jobs per hour
